Start Your Week Strong: Tips for Preparing for a Productive New Week

The start of a new week can often feel overwhelming, especially if the previous week was particularly busy or stressful. However, a little bit of preparation can go a long way in helping you feel more in control and ready to tackle the week ahead. Here are some tips for getting ready for a productive new week:

  1. Reflect on the previous week: Before you jump into a new week, take a moment to reflect on the previous week. What worked well? What could have gone better? This will help you identify areas for improvement and set the stage for a successful new week.
  2. Plan your priorities: Write down the tasks and goals you want to accomplish for the week. Make sure they are realistic and aligned with your long-term objectives. This will help you stay focused and motivated throughout the week.
  3. Get organized: Clean up your workspace, sort through your to-do list, and plan out your schedule. Having a clean and organized environment will help you feel more in control and ready to tackle the week ahead.
  4. Prioritize self-care: Make time for exercise, meditation, or any other activity that helps you recharge. Taking care of yourself will help you be more productive and focused throughout the week.
  5. Set aside some “me-time”: Make time for activities you enjoy, whether that’s reading, watching a movie, or spending time with friends and family. Having a healthy work-life balance will help you feel more refreshed and ready to tackle the new week.

By following these simple steps, you’ll be well on your way to a productive and successful new week. So why not start preparing today?
